A vibrant educational institution in Leeds is seeking a dedicated Class Teacher and Year Group Leader to enhance student learning. In this role, you will deliver engaging teaching and foster a positive, collaborative culture among pupils and staff.
The position offers the chance to be part of an environment where staff are valued and supported, while contributing to the school's ongoing transformation and pupils' exceptional achievements. Join us to make a meaningful impact in a rewarding educational setting.

How to prepare for a job interview at Richmond Hill Academy
✨Know Your Stuff
Make sure you’re well-versed in the curriculum and teaching methods relevant to the Year Group Leader role. Brush up on the latest educational trends and be ready to discuss how you can implement them in your classroom.
✨Show Your Passion
During the interview, let your enthusiasm for teaching shine through. Share specific examples of how you've inspired students in the past and how you plan to foster a positive, collaborative culture among pupils and staff.
✨Engage with the School's Vision
Research the school’s mission and values before the interview. Be prepared to discuss how your teaching philosophy aligns with their goals and how you can contribute to the ongoing transformation and exceptional achievements of the pupils.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ions to ask the interviewers about the school's culture, support for staff, and opportunities for professional development. This shows that you’re genuinely interested in being part of their team and committed to your own growth.
